Haas’ Guenther Steiner: “A good end to a solid weekend”

Guenther Steiner was pleased with the performance shown by his Haas F1 Team during the Belgian Grand Prix weekend, particularly as they secured ten points thanks to seventh and eighth place finishes for Romain Grosjean and Kevin Magnussen. The weekend started pretty slowly with neither driver showing too much in Free Practice, but it all turned around in Qualifying when Grosjean qualified an excellent fifth and Magnussen ninth, and although the Frenchman lost a place to Max Verstappen on the opening lap, the duo ran sixth and seventh for a good spell of time.
